The Above Knee Prosthesis Market growth continues to accelerate as advancements in biomechanical engineering and materials science increasingly restore mobility and quality of life for lower limb amputees worldwide. With rising incidence of diabetes-related amputations, traumatic injuries, and vascular disease driving amputation rates, the demand for sophisticated above-knee prosthetic systems incorporating microprocessor-controlled knees, carbon fiber sockets, and energy-storing feet is steadily rising. Innovations in bionic limb technology, myoelectric control systems, and osseointegration surgery, alongside growing government reimbursement for advanced prosthetic devices and expanding access through charitable organizations and veterans' programs, are key factors driving the market forward. Additionally, the integration of 3D printing for custom socket fabrication, rising adoption of activity-specific prosthetic limbs for sports and recreation, and increasing focus on pediatric adjustable prosthetic solutions make above-knee prostheses indispensable in modern rehabilitation and assistive technology ecosystems.

The shift toward microprocessor knees with stumble recovery and terrain responsiveness, combined with socket designs utilizing adjustable vacuum suspension and silicone liner technologies for improved comfort and proprioception, is further influencing market dynamics, encouraging investments in biomechanical research and user-centered design. Leading prosthetic device manufacturers are focusing on improving battery efficiency and reducing weight of powered components, developing intuitive mobile apps for gait parameter monitoring and knee programming, and creating modular systems that enable component upgrades without full prosthesis replacement to meet the evolving demands of amputees, prosthetists, and rehabilitation centers worldwide.
Furthermore, the market is witnessing increased collaborations between prosthetic manufacturers and neurotechnology research institutions. These partnerships are aimed at developing implantable neural interfaces that enable direct brain-controlled prosthetic movement, advancing targeted muscle reinnervation techniques for intuitive myoelectric control, and creating sensory feedback systems that restore proprioception and reduce phantom limb pain. Q2: Why are microprocessor-controlled knees superior to mechanical knees for above-knee amputees?
A: Microprocessor-controlled knees utilize real-time sensor data to adapt hydraulic resistance and swing phase dynamics, providing stumble recovery and fall prevention, enabling safer stair and ramp descent, improving energy efficiency during walking, supporting variable cadence and terrain adaptation, and significantly reducing cognitive burden compared to mechanical knees that require constant visual monitoring and compensatory movements.
